Output d687943cd86f9cb46cd00b66f5afb0a3088e0cb0d19e59701f1d5e0df7602f69:7

value
671896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ab382f3a0e04fdb3aed5b472864c69a4b7ad0dc0 OP_EQUAL
address
3HJLn7VqDFqpZWmKS8U8cQaz7pYSjnES1p
transaction
d687943cd86f9cb46cd00b66f5afb0a3088e0cb0d19e59701f1d5e0df7602f69
spent
true